Latest Patents:

Among his latest patents is the creation of a Solid Electrolytic Capacitor and its innovative production method. This invention includes an anode of a porous body, a dielectric layer, a conductive polymer layer, a cathode layer, and an anode lead - all meticulously designed to enhance capacitor efficiency and reliability.
